Comparative Evaluation of Chemical, Organic and Integrated Disease Management Modules for Effective Management of Maydis Leaf Blight of Maize

Abstract: Maydis leaf blight (MLB) is a prevalent disease affecting maize worldwide, caused by the necrotrophic plant pathogen Bipolaris maydis (Nisikado and Miyake). Depending on environmental conditions, MLB can lead to yield losses of up to 40% or more. To combat this disease, various chemical and biocontrol/botanical agents have been developed and proven effective.
